NAME
Catalyst::Model::DBI - DBI Model Class
SYNOPSIS
# use the helper to create a model for example
perl script/myapp_create.pl model MyModel DBI dsn username password
# lib/MyApp/Model/DBI.pm
package MyApp::Model::DBI;
use base 'Catalyst::Model::DBI';
__PACKAGE__->config(
dsn => 'DBI:Pg:dbname=mydb;host=localhost',
username => 'pgsql',
password => '',
options => { AutoCommit => 1 },
);
1;
# or load settings from a config file via Config::General for example
# in your myapp.conf you could have
name MyApp
<Model::MyModel>
dsn "DBI:Pg:dbname=mydb;host=localhost"
username pgsql
password ""
<options>
AutoCommit 1
</options>
</Model>
# note that config settings always override Model settings
# do something with $dbh inside a controller ...
my $dbh = $c->model('MyModel')->dbh;
# do something with $dbh inside a model ...
my $dbh = $self->dbh;
#do something with DBIx::Connector connection inside a controller ...
my $connection = $c->model('MyModel')->connection;
#do something with DBIx::Connector connection inside a model ...
my $connection = $self->connection;
DESCRIPTION
This is the "DBI" model class. It has been rewritten to use
DBIx::Connector since it's internal code that deals with connection
maintenance has already been ported into there. You now have two options
for doing custom models with Catalyst. Either by using this model and
any related modules as needed or by having your custom model decoupled
from Catalyst and glued on using Catalyst::Model::Adaptor
Some general rules are as follows. If you do not wish to use
DBIx::Connector directly or DBI and setup connections in your custom
models or have glue models, then use this model. If you however need
models that can be re-used outside of your application or simply wish to
maintain connection code yourself outside of the Catalyst, then use
Catalyst::Model::Adaptor which allows you to glue outside models into
your Catalyst app.
METHODS
new Initializes DBI connection
$self->connection
Returns the current DBIx::Connector connection handle.
$self->dbh
Returns the current database handle.
$self->connect
Connects to the database and returns the handle.
